HomeMy WebLinkAboutORD1225ORDINANCE NO.1225 AN ORDINANCE OF THE MAYOR AND C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F APACHE JUNCTION.ARIZONA.AMENDING THE CITY OF APACHE JUNCTION PERSONNEL RULES.RULE 8.ATTENDANCE AND LEAVES.AND RULE 9.OVERTIME: REPEALING ANY CONFLICTING PROVISIONS:PROVIDING FOR SEVERABILITY: AND DECLARING AN EMERGENCY. WHEREAS,the workloads of.many City employees have increased due to economic growth in the city and eMployee.turnover:and WHEREAS.many employees due to their large workloads and work schedules are unable to exhaust their vacation and/or compensatory time:and WHEREAS,the current Personnel Rbles'provide limited managerial flexibility relating to the use of accrued vacation time and compensatory time:and WHEREAS.allowing money conversion and extended accrual levels of vacation and compensatory time under the current employee caseloads and work schedules would improve employee morale and would enhance the working relationships among staff and the general public. BE IT ORDAINED BY THE MAYOR AND CITY COUNCIL OF THE CITY OF APACHE JUNCTION.ARIZONA.AS FOLLOWS: SECTION I.IN GENERAL 1.That the City of Apache Junction Personnel Rules,Rule 8.Attendance and Leaves.Section 2.Annual Vacation Leave,be amended with the following additional paragraph after the existing operative language,to read as follows: The City Manager is authorized to direct the Finance Director to convert any employee's vacation time over 320 hours accrued retroactively from January 1.2004 to January 1.2005 and retroactively from January 1,2005 to January 1.2006,to the corresponding dollar value based on the employee's hourly rate times the number of accrued hours,payable to the employee as directed by the City Manager. 2.That the City of Apache Junction Personnel Rules,Rule 9.Overtime. Section 9.Compensatory Time in Lieu of Overtime Payment,replacing Paragraphs 4 and 7 in their entirety.be amended,to read as follows: ORDINANCE NO.1225 PAGE 1 OF 3 Paragraph 4: Non-exempt employees may receive time off in lieu of overtime pay for hours worked beyond 40 hours in a .seven-day work week. Employees may accrue a maximum of 160 hours Of compensatory time (106.67 actual hours of overtime worked). Paragraph 7 Compensatory time may be .banked,used or converted into the corresponding dollar amount at the employee's current pay rate in accordance with the provisions of this policy.Employees who change from one pay range to another,either by promotion or demotion. shall be required to make such conversion before transitioning into the new position.
